Contemporary nature recovery is increasingly mediated through digital visualisation technologies. This working paper examines the emerging aesthetic regimes of future landscapes asking how such tools organise perception by reinforcing a bifurcation of nature that separates objective ecological processes from subjective perceived experience.

The 5th Marketing, Innovation and Digital Transformation (MIDT) Conference, titled 'The Rise of AI: Technology-Driven Changes in Marketing', will take place on 24 June 2026 at the Waterside Building in Durham. The conference is organised by the Centre for Consumers and Sustainable Consumption from Durham University Business School and The Marketing Research Community from Newcastle University Business School.

The Neurodevelopment and Neurodiversity Annual Conference 2026 (NDAS2026) has been organised by Professor Debbie Riby and Professor Mary Hanley and colleagues at Calman Learning Centre at Durham University. These annual seminar meetings aim to bring together academics and established researchers, as well as post-graduates, post-doctoral researchers and early career researchers in neurodevelopmental conditions and neurodiversity.
